Jeffrey Layne Bridges was born July 6, 1956 in Redding to Gary and Pauline Bridges. Jeff passed away Sept. 8, 2007 in Portland, OR of natural causes.Jeff accomplished many remarkable feats in his short life. He was Manager of the Holiday Inn of Redding at a very young age, owner of Travelmation...
